What is Dussehra?
Dussehra is a Hindu festival that is celebrated for 10 days during the month of Ashwin, according to the Hindu calendar. It is also known as Vijayadashami or Dasara. It marks the victory of Lord Rama over the demon king Ravana. The festival is celebrated with great enthusiasm across India and is a time for joy and festivities.

What is the Significance of Dussehra?
Dussehra is a celebration of the victory of good over evil. It marks the victory of Lord Rama over the demon king Ravana. It is also a celebration of the victory of Goddess Durga over the demon Mahishasura. The festival is a reminder to people that good will always prevail over evil.
